    Default cant turn on

    Hello,

    i have a kinda strange problem with my 8900.

    So what i have here is that i cant turn on my bb. When i connect it to pc the windows does not see it. when i connect it to pc without battery on the screen of bb shows the battery sign with x mark on.
    i tried to update the os with app loader. it was loaded, the pin is shown but i'm not moving to next step from message connecting to device (ARM) and after few minutes i receive the message, unable to connect to device

    ps desktop manager sees it but its unable to update

    PS the battery is kinda new

    to wipe is the last resort. try this kickstart method. instead of connecting via pc use a wall charger and hook up the bb to charge without the battery inserted. when it boots to the screen with the red x thru the battery, insert the battery with the charger still hooked up (works well for batteries at 0%). should boot to where the lightning bolt goes thru the battery. just leave it let it start from there

    now i understand. u didn't delete the vendor.xml file. do a google search for vendelete+ and download it. run it as an administrator and it will search the drive for any and all copies of the vendor.xml file and delete it. should work after
